
MTI INDONESIAN – Introduction The alleged corruption case involving crude oil management and refinery products at PT Pertamina from 2018 to 2023 has become one of the biggest scandals in Indonesia’s energy sector.
The Attorney General’s Office (AGO) has named nine suspects in this case, including high-ranking officials at PT Pertamina Patra Niaga and several private sector individuals. This scandal has exposed abuses of power and corrupt practices that have caused significant financial losses to the state.
How the Case Unfolded The corruption allegations first surfaced following an internal audit and reports from various sources regarding irregularities in crude oil procurement transactions and refinery product management at Pertamina.
Discrepancies in procurement mechanisms and significant price differences triggered a deeper investigation by law enforcement authorities.
The AGO began its investigation in 2023 by scrutinizing various transactions suspected of violating good governance principles.
Initial findings revealed indications of contract manipulation in crude oil procurement, leading to substantial financial losses for the state.
